Output 35149edaa24ca38ef41acef033f12cce5ce66f70d28b9fc17daf40acf29687f7:51

value
4022416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e5b98efc0f5bfb454523615c2fb35acb5261a0d OP_EQUAL
address
3QswHZuddfrC5SsG2bjtFP8jZj3umCjyrx
transaction
35149edaa24ca38ef41acef033f12cce5ce66f70d28b9fc17daf40acf29687f7
spent
true